Construire vos relations de modèle de données dans LuckyTemplates

Construire vos relations de modèle de données dans LuckyTemplates

Dans le didacticiel d'aujourd'hui, je souhaite souligner à quel point il est important de créer correctement les relations de votre modèle de données.

La modélisation des données est l'un des fondements de votre rapport LuckyTemplates, il est donc nécessaire de le configurer correctement.

Auparavant, j'ai discuté de certaines techniques qui peuvent vous aider à gérer correctement votre modèle. L'un d'eux consiste à créer les relations de toutes vos tables existantes dans LuckyTemplates.

Dans ce didacticiel, je souhaite vous apprendre à configurer correctement vos connexions de données. Tout d'abord, assurez-vous que vous avez déjà optimisé vos tableaux. Si vous souhaitez découvrir plus de techniques de gestion de vos tables, vous pouvez vous rendre ici .

Table des matières

Création de relations de modèle de données un-à-plusieurs

Assurez-vous de placer les tables de recherche en haut et la table de faits en dessous. C'est ainsi que vous devez toujours commencer vos relations de modèle de données . Vous pouvez facilement créer la relation lorsque vous faites glisser et déposez n'importe quelle colonne d'une table à une autre.

Dans l'exemple, vous pouvez voir que la table de recherche Customers est connectée à la table de faits Sales . Si vous regardez de plus près, vous remarquerez que la flèche vient de la table Clients et descend jusqu'à la table Ventes

Construire vos relations de modèle de données dans LuckyTemplates

Ceci est un exemple de relation un-à-plusieurs. Dans cette relation de modèle de données, les données client de la table Customers ne sont référencées qu'une seule fois. Pendant ce temps, les données client de la table Sales sont référencées plusieurs fois.

C'est pourquoi ce sont les multiples faces qui sont représentées par une étoile. La flèche indique également la direction dans laquelle le filtre s'écoulera. 

Vous pouvez également lier la colonne Date de la table Dates à la colonne Order Date de la table Sales pour créer une autre relation un-à-plusieurs.

Construire vos relations de modèle de données dans LuckyTemplates

Cette fois, vous pouvez déplacer la colonne Index de la table Products vers la colonne Product Description Index de la table Sales .

Construire vos relations de modèle de données dans LuckyTemplates

De plus, vous pouvez lier la colonne Index de la table Regions à la colonne Delivery Region Index de la table Sales .

Construire vos relations de modèle de données dans LuckyTemplates

C'est ainsi que vous devez configurer correctement votre modèle de données. Lorsque vous suivez cette technique, vous pouvez créer efficacement votre modèle de données et créer ultérieurement un excellent rapport LuckyTemplates . Ne vous souciez pas trop de le rendre parfait, assurez-vous simplement de faire les choses efficacement. 

Enfin, vous pouvez créer une autre relation un-à-plusieurs lorsque vous faites glisser la colonne Canal de la table Canaux vers la colonne Canal de la table Ventes .

Construire vos relations de modèle de données dans LuckyTemplates

Configuration de relations de modèle de données plusieurs à un

Maintenant que vous avez appris le type de relations de données un-à-plusieurs, je vais également vous parler de la relation plusieurs-à-un.

Pour gérer vos relations de données existantes, vous pouvez double-cliquer sur l'une des lignes. Une autre méthode consiste à cliquer sur Gérer les relations .

Construire vos relations de modèle de données dans LuckyTemplates

Dans la fenêtre Modifier la relation , vous pouvez voir les tables et les colonnes connectées. Par exemple, vous pouvez voir l' index des noms de clients de la table Ventes et la colonne Index des clients de la table Clients . Dans la section Cardinalité , vous pouvez voir qu'il existe une relation de données plusieurs à un.

Construire vos relations de modèle de données dans LuckyTemplates

Ce type de relation de modèle de données est clairement différent du premier dont j'ai parlé plus tôt. La relation de données plusieurs à un permet à n'importe quel filtre d'aller dans les deux sens.

Dans la section Direction du filtre croisé , vous pouvez sélectionner Unique ou Les deux . Dans ce cas, vous devez sélectionner Simple car la sélection d'un double filtre peut être très déroutante. 

L'utilisation de relations de données un à plusieurs vous évitera d'obtenir des résultats étranges dans votre rapport. Si vous souhaitez simplifier votre modèle de données, vous pouvez continuer à utiliser la relation un-à-plusieurs.

Top 3 des meilleures pratiques pour organiser vos modèles LuckyTemplates
Création de relations virtuelles dans LuckyTemplates à l'aide de la fonction TREATAS
Comment travailler avec plusieurs dates dans LuckyTemplates

Conclusion

Quelles que soient les informations commerciales avec lesquelles vous traitez, assurez-vous de suivre la structure de base du modèle de données.

J'espère que vous avez appris quelque chose de nouveau sur la modélisation des données. J'ai mentionné les deux types de relations de modèle de données : un à plusieurs et plusieurs à un.

Cependant, il existe encore d'autres types de relations de données que vous pouvez rencontrer. Par exemple, un à un et plusieurs à plusieurs. Mais ne vous inquiétez pas, vous avez juste besoin de comprendre ceux-ci pour l'instant.

J'espère que la modélisation des données a eu plus de sens après ce tutoriel. Si vous souhaitez obtenir plus d'informations et des scénarios similaires pour votre modèle de données, consultez le .

Merci!


Quest-ce que le self en Python ? Exemples concrets

Quest-ce que le self en Python ? Exemples concrets

Qu'est-ce que le self en Python ? Exemples concrets

Comment enregistrer et charger un fichier RDS dans R

Comment enregistrer et charger un fichier RDS dans R

Vous apprendrez à enregistrer et à charger des objets à partir d'un fichier .rds dans R. Ce blog expliquera également comment importer des objets de R vers LuckyTemplates.

First N Business Days Revisited - Une solution de langage de codage DAX

First N Business Days Revisited - Une solution de langage de codage DAX

Dans ce didacticiel sur le langage de codage DAX, découvrez comment utiliser la fonction GENERATE et comment modifier dynamiquement le titre d'une mesure.

Présentez des informations à laide de la technique des visuels dynamiques multi-threads dans LuckyTemplates

Présentez des informations à laide de la technique des visuels dynamiques multi-threads dans LuckyTemplates

Ce didacticiel explique comment utiliser la technique Multi Threaded Dynamic Visuals pour créer des informations à partir de visualisations de données dynamiques dans vos rapports.

Introduction au filtrage du contexte dans LuckyTemplates

Introduction au filtrage du contexte dans LuckyTemplates

Dans cet article, je vais parcourir le contexte du filtre. Le contexte de filtrage est l'un des principaux sujets que tout utilisateur de LuckyTemplates doit d'abord connaître.

Meilleurs conseils pour utiliser les applications dans le service en ligne LuckyTemplates

Meilleurs conseils pour utiliser les applications dans le service en ligne LuckyTemplates

Je souhaite montrer comment le service en ligne LuckyTemplates Apps peut aider à gérer différents rapports et informations générés à partir de diverses sources.

Analyser les changements de marge bénéficiaire au fil du temps - Analytics avec LuckyTemplates et DAX

Analyser les changements de marge bénéficiaire au fil du temps - Analytics avec LuckyTemplates et DAX

Découvrez comment calculer les modifications de votre marge bénéficiaire à l'aide de techniques telles que la création de branches de mesure et la combinaison de formules DAX dans LuckyTemplates.

Idées de matérialisation pour les caches de données dans DAX Studio

Idées de matérialisation pour les caches de données dans DAX Studio

Ce didacticiel abordera les idées de matérialisation des caches de données et comment elles affectent les performances des DAX dans la fourniture de résultats.

Rapports dentreprise à laide de LuckyTemplates

Rapports dentreprise à laide de LuckyTemplates

Si vous utilisez encore Excel jusqu'à présent, c'est le meilleur moment pour commencer à utiliser LuckyTemplates pour vos besoins en matière de rapports commerciaux.

Quest-ce que la passerelle LuckyTemplates ? Tout ce que tu as besoin de savoir

Quest-ce que la passerelle LuckyTemplates ? Tout ce que tu as besoin de savoir

Qu'est-ce que la passerelle LuckyTemplates ? Tout ce que tu as besoin de savoir